MOTORING MISHAP.

TOURISTS' CAR LOST. OVERWHELMED IX SAXD. (By Telegraph.—Own Correspondent.) KAITAIA. thbt day. Sir Geo. Fenwick and Dr. Fmwick on a motoring tour in tlie l-'ar XoVth visited Parengarenga. On their returnl trip, at Mangonui Bluff, a rocky point on Ninety Mile Beach, the ma<nieti> failed through water getting in. The tide coming in overwhelmed the car which in a very short while was practically pounded to pieces. Xo harm was sustained by the occupant?, who eavej their personal belongings. The car sent from Kaitaia brought the party back here, and they went on to Whangarei to-day. The car destroypd wae n. Dodge, the property of Dr. Fenwick, anl was insured.
